Home Database Oracle What is the role of oracle

What is the role of oracle

Apr 19, 2024 am 02:09 AM
oracle Sensitive data

Oracle is a relational database management system (RDBMS) that provides the following main functions: data storage and management (relational model) data integrity (constraints, indexes, transactions) data security (authentication, authorization, Encryption) Data Processing (SQL Query Engine) Data Analytics (Dashboards, Reports, Visualizations) Scalability and High Availability (Redundancy, Failover) Cost Effectiveness (Low Cost of Ownership, Licensing Options)

What is the role of oracle

The role of Oracle

Oracle is a powerful relational database management system (RDBMS) with a range of features and benefits that make it an important Very popular among organizations.

Main functions:

Data storage and management:

  • Provide a structured and efficient way to Store, organize and manage large amounts of data.
  • Use the relational model to organize data into tables, rows and columns to facilitate data query and retrieval.

Data Integrity:

  • Ensure data accuracy and consistency through constraints, indexes, and transactions.
  • Maintain the integrity of data relationships and prevent incorrect insertion, update, or deletion.

Data Security:

  • Provides authentication, authorization, and encryption capabilities to protect data from unauthorized access.
  • Allow administrators to define user permissions and control access to sensitive data.

Data Processing:

  • Provides a powerful query engine for executing complex SQL queries to retrieve, update and delete data.
  • Supports advanced data types such as JSON, XML and spatial data.

Data Analysis:

  • Built-in data analysis tools, such as Oracle Analytics Server, provide deep data insights.
  • Allows users to create dashboards, reports, and visualizations to showcase trends and patterns in data.

Scalability and High Availability:

  • Supports a wide range of deployment sizes from small applications to large enterprise environments.
  • Provides redundancy and failover capabilities to ensure that data and applications remain available even in the event of hardware or software failure.

Cost-effectiveness:

  • Has a lower cost of ownership relative to other enterprise-level database systems.
  • A variety of licensing options are available to suit different budgets and business needs.

The above is the detailed content of What is the role of oracle. For more information, please follow other related articles on the PHP Chinese website!

Statement of this Website
The content of this article is voluntarily contributed by netizens, and the copyright belongs to the original author. This site does not assume corresponding legal responsibility. If you find any content suspected of plagiarism or infringement, please contact admin@php.cn

Hot AI Tools

Undress AI Tool

Undress AI Tool

Undress images for free

Undresser.AI Undress

Undresser.AI Undress

AI-powered app for creating realistic nude photos

AI Clothes Remover

AI Clothes Remover

Online AI tool for removing clothes from photos.

Clothoff.io

Clothoff.io

AI clothes remover

Video Face Swap

Video Face Swap

Swap faces in any video effortlessly with our completely free AI face swap tool!

Hot Tools

Notepad++7.3.1

Notepad++7.3.1

Easy-to-use and free code editor

SublimeText3 Chinese version

SublimeText3 Chinese version

Chinese version, very easy to use

Zend Studio 13.0.1

Zend Studio 13.0.1

Powerful PHP integrated development environment

Dreamweaver CS6

Dreamweaver CS6

Visual web development tools

SublimeText3 Mac version

SublimeText3 Mac version

God-level code editing software (SublimeText3)

How to verify social security number string in PHP? How to verify social security number string in PHP? May 23, 2025 pm 08:21 PM

Social security number verification is implemented in PHP through regular expressions and simple logic. 1) Use regular expressions to clean the input and remove non-numeric characters. 2) Check whether the string length is 18 bits. 3) Calculate and verify the check bit to ensure that it matches the last bit of the input.

How to learn Java without taking detours. Share methods and techniques for efficiently learning Java How to learn Java without taking detours. Share methods and techniques for efficiently learning Java May 20, 2025 pm 08:24 PM

The key to learning Java without taking detours is: 1. Understand core concepts and grammar; 2. Practice more; 3. Understand memory management and garbage collection; 4. Join online communities; 5. Read other people’s code; 6. Understand common libraries and frameworks; 7. Learn to deal with common mistakes; 8. Make a learning plan and proceed step by step. These methods can help you master Java programming efficiently.

How to retrieve Apple phones if they lose them? Introduction to how to retrieve Apple phones if they lose them How to retrieve Apple phones if they lose them? Introduction to how to retrieve Apple phones if they lose them May 29, 2025 pm 09:00 PM

If your iPhone is lost, you can retrieve it through the "Find My iPhone" feature. The specific operations are: 1. Visit the "Find My iPhone" website or use the "Find" app, enter the Apple ID and password to view the location of the phone; 2. If the phone is nearby, select play sound; 3. If it is not nearby, select "Lost Mode" to lock the phone and display contact information; 4. If it cannot be found, select "Erase Device" to clear the data, but the phone can no longer be located. If this function is not enabled, contact Apple customer service, report the IMEI number to the operator, and change the relevant password to protect the information security.

Connection and data visualization of Oracle databases with BI tools such as Tableau Connection and data visualization of Oracle databases with BI tools such as Tableau May 19, 2025 pm 06:27 PM

To connect Oracle database to Tableau for data visualization, you need to follow the following steps: 1. Configure Oracle database connection in Tableau, use ODBC or JDBC drivers; 2. Explore data and create visualizations, such as bar charts, etc.; 3. Optimize SQL queries and indexes to improve performance; 4. Use Oracle's complex data types and functions to implement through custom SQL queries; 5. Create materialized views to improve query speed; 6. Use Tableau's interactive functions such as dashboard for in-depth analysis.

Sensitive data protection policies in Laravel Sensitive data protection policies in Laravel May 22, 2025 pm 09:30 PM

Laravel provides a variety of strategies to ensure data security: 1. Use Cryptfacade to encrypt data to protect sensitive information. 2. Enable access control through authorization policies (AuthorizationPolicies) to prevent data leakage. 3. Adjust logging policy and use log rotation to avoid sensitive data leakage.

How to connect to oracle database connection pool using jdbc How to connect to oracle database connection pool using jdbc Jun 04, 2025 pm 10:15 PM

The steps to connect to an Oracle database connection pool using JDBC include: 1) Configure the connection pool, 2) Get the connection from the connection pool, 3) Perform SQL operations, and 4) Close the resources. Use OracleUCP to effectively manage connections and improve performance.

What to learn Java? A summary of Java learning routes and essential knowledge points What to learn Java? A summary of Java learning routes and essential knowledge points May 20, 2025 pm 08:15 PM

Learning Java requires learning basic syntax, object-oriented programming, collection frameworks, exception handling, multithreading, I/O streaming, JDBC, network programming, and advanced features such as reflection and annotation. 1. The basic syntax includes variables, data types, operators and control flow statements. 2. Object-oriented programming covers classes, objects, inheritance, polymorphism, encapsulation and abstraction. 3. The collection framework involves ArrayList, LinkedList, HashSet, and HashMap. 4. Exception handling ensures program robustness through try-catch block. 5. Multithreaded programming requires understanding of thread life cycle and synchronization. 6. I/O streams are used for data reading, writing and file operations. 7. JDBC is used to interact with databases. 8. Network programming passes S

Using Oracle Database Integration with Hadoop in Big Data Environment Using Oracle Database Integration with Hadoop in Big Data Environment Jun 04, 2025 pm 10:24 PM

The main reason for integrating Oracle databases with Hadoop is to leverage Oracle's powerful data management and transaction processing capabilities, as well as Hadoop's large-scale data storage and analysis capabilities. The integration methods include: 1. Export data from OracleBigDataConnector to Hadoop; 2. Use ApacheSqoop for data transmission; 3. Read Hadoop data directly through Oracle's external table function; 4. Use OracleGoldenGate to achieve data synchronization.

See all articles